IRC (01029) Plans to Offer Shares at a Discount of Approximately 16.39% on a "2 for 1" Basis to Raise Up to HK$326 Million

IRC (01029) has announced a proposal to issue up to approximately 639 million shares under a non-underwritten offering basis at a "2 for 1" ratio. The offering price is set at HK$0.51 per share, representing a discount of about 16.39% compared to the closing price of HK$0.610 per share on the last trading day on the Hong Kong Stock Exchange. The company aims to raise up to approximately HK$326 million. It is estimated that the net proceeds from the offering will be around HK$324 million, with 68% allocated to fully repay the principal of loans due to MIC, 22% earmarked for K&S's mining operations, and 10% set aside for general working capital.
